Jack Herer Strain
Quick Facts
Type: Sativa-Dominant Hybrid
THC: 18-24%
CBD: <1%
Dominant Terpene: Terpinolene
Flavor: Pine, pepper, herbs
Effect: Clear focus, energized

The Jack Herer Story

Sensi Seeds created Jack Herer in the Netherlands during the mid-90s. They crossed a Haze hybrid with a Northern Lights #5 and Shiva Skunk cross. Three legendary genetics combined into one stable, spectacular strain.

The strain won multiple Cannabis Cup awards and quickly became a medical favorite. Its balanced effects and reliability made it perfect for patients who needed symptom relief without sedation.

Jack Herer himself endorsed the strain that carried his name, which is rare. Most cannabis activists don't want their legacy tied to getting high. Jack understood: the plant was always the point.

Today, Jack Herer genetics appear in countless modern strains. Breeders use it to add clarity, focus, and that classic piney sativa flavor to new crosses.

How Jack Herer Affects You

The high starts cerebral. Five to ten minutes after your first toke, your mind sharpens. Thoughts flow easier. Conversations feel more engaging. Creative ideas pop up unprompted.

There's no fog, no confusion. Jack Herer is known for mental clarity. Tasks that require focus actually become easier, not harder. Writing, coding, designing, analyzing,all feel more natural.

Energy levels rise without tipping into jitteriness. You'll want to move, do things, engage. Go for a hike. Clean your space. Tackle that project you've been avoiding. The motivation is real.

Body effects are mild. A gentle relaxation settles in without weighing you down. Enough to ease minor tension, not enough to slow you down.

The high lasts a solid three hours. No sudden crashes. The transition back to baseline is gradual and gentle. You finish feeling accomplished, not exhausted.

Genetic Breakdown

Jack Herer Strain bud detail

Haze brings the cerebral sativa effects: mental stimulation, creativity, energy. It's the electric component in Jack Herer's genetic makeup.

Northern Lights #5 adds stability and resin production. It also contributes subtle body relaxation that keeps Jack Herer from being too racy.

Shiva Skunk brings earthy, skunky flavors and helps stabilize the complex genetics. It makes Jack Herer easier to grow than pure Haze strains.

The result is roughly 55-45 sativa to indica. Sativa-leaning but balanced enough to avoid anxiety or paranoia that sometimes comes with pure sativas.

Terpenes That Matter

Terpinolene dominates Jack Herer's terpene profile. This is less common than myrcene or caryophyllene, and it creates a distinct herbal, piney character. Terpinolene may contribute to the uplifting, energizing effects.

Caryophyllene adds peppery spice and potential anti-inflammatory benefits. It's what gives Jack Herer that subtle bite on the exhale.

Pinene brings fresh pine aroma and may help with alertness and memory retention. Perfect for a strain focused on mental clarity.

Myrcene rounds out the profile with earthy notes and subtle relaxation. It's present but not dominant, which keeps Jack Herer from being too sedating.

Flavor Profile

Jack Herer smells like a pine forest with pepper scattered underneath. Earthy, herbal, fresh. Some phenos show more citrus, others lean earthier. All smell clean and natural, not candy-sweet or diesely.

The taste mirrors the aroma: pine and herbs on the inhale, with spice developing on the exhale. There's a slight citrus note that appears mid-toke. The aftertaste is clean and peppery.

Smooth smoke for a sativa. No harsh throat hit. Even big rips stay manageable. The flavor is pronounced but not overwhelming.

Vaping brings out more of the herbal complexity. Try temperatures around 365-375°F to emphasize the terpinolene and pinene.

Growing Jack Herer

Jack Herer Strain close up

Jack Herer is moderately challenging to grow. It's not beginner-proof, but experienced growers love it. The plant rewards attention with excellent yields and quality.

Flowering time is 8-10 weeks, a bit longer than some hybrids but worth the wait. Plants stretch during early flower, typical for sativa genetics. Training and topping help manage height.

Yields are strong: 500-600 grams per square meter indoors, up to 700 grams per plant outdoors. Outdoor growers need a warm, Mediterranean-style climate. Harvest comes in early to mid-October.

The terpene production is solid. Grow rooms will smell piney and herbal by mid-flower. Carbon filtration helps if stealth matters.

Resin production is excellent, making Jack Herer great for extracts and concentrates. The trichome coverage is dense but not overwhelming.

Medical & Wellness Benefits

Jack Herer shines for daytime medical use. The energizing, clear-headed effects make it popular for managing depression and fatigue without sedation.

Focus and concentration improve, which helps people dealing with ADHD or attention issues. The mental clarity is real and functional.

Stress and anxiety reduction happens without drowsiness. You get relief while staying productive. Perfect for managing symptoms during work or daily activities.

Mild pain relief is possible, though Jack Herer isn't a heavy hitter for serious chronic pain. Better for tension headaches, minor aches, and everyday discomfort.

Some users report appetite stimulation without overwhelming munchies. Helpful for people who need to eat but want to stay active.

Similar Strains Worth Trying

Durban Poison delivers even more sativa energy with earthy, anise-like flavors. Pure landrace genetics, super uplifting.

Super Silver Haze is another Haze hybrid with comparable cerebral effects. More citrusy, equally energizing.

Sour Diesel offers similar daytime energy with diesel fuel flavor. More pungent, same functional focus.

Green Crack brings intense sativa energy and mental clarity. Slightly more racy, less balanced than Jack Herer.

FAQ

Is Jack Herer good for creativity?

Extremely. Many artists, writers, and musicians consider it a go-to strain for creative work. The mental clarity and idea flow are excellent.

Will Jack Herer make me anxious?

Most people find it less anxiety-inducing than pure sativas. The slight indica genetics provide balance. Individual reactions vary, so start with a small dose if you're prone to cannabis anxiety.

Can I smoke Jack Herer at night?

You can, but it might keep you awake. The energizing effects make it better suited for morning or afternoon use. Save indicas for nighttime.

Why is Jack Herer so popular for medical use?

The balanced, functional effects provide symptom relief without sedation. Patients can medicate and still work, think clearly, and stay productive.

Does Jack Herer help with focus?

Yes. Many users report improved concentration and mental clarity. It's popular among people who need to manage ADHD symptoms or just want enhanced productivity.
